Ion exchange resins (IER) are cross-linked, water insoluble polymers carrying ionizable functional groups on their repeating positions. They are considered as safe materials due to their insoluble and nonabsorbable nature. Recurrent, peptic ulcer following surgery has a 3% to 10% recurrence rate. Recurrence is due to one of the following causes: incomplete vagotomy, failure of gastric drainage, inadequate gastric resection, Zollinger-Ellison syndrome, hyperplasia of the antral gastric-secreting cells or due to use of nonabsorbable sutures. Multiple ligament-injured knees are a heterogeneous group of knee injuries that lack a clear consensus on optimal treatment. Current areas of controversy include optimal timing of surgery, ligamentous repair vs reconstruction, and combined vs staged procedures.
